What is the correct definition of a gas?
A. Anything that has weight and mass and occupies space.
B. A substance that has definite volume and sufficient mechanical strength to maintain a constant shape.
C. A substance that has neither definite volume nor definite shape.
D. A substance that has definite volume but does not have definite shapes.
Answer: C
